I am not certain what you are doing.
One problem is that you would have to iterate over ‘n’ with a loop, because otherwise the ‘ode’ differential equation would not return the column vector it must in order to work with ode45.
Try this:
n=[0.60 0.62 0.64 0.66 0.68 0.70];
t1=[6.22 3.59 2.68 2.53 2.19 1.82];
a=5.05;
b=2;
w_0=0.5;
w_1=10;
ode = @(t1,w,n) (a*w.^(n)+b*w);
for k = 1:numel(n)
[t1,w(:,k)]=ode45(@(t,w) ode(t,w,n(k)),[0:0.1:20],0.2);
end
figure
plot(t1,w)
grid
xlim([0 1])
xlabel('t_1')
ylabel('w')
nstr = compose('n = %.2f',n);
legend(nstr, 'Location','NW')
Make appropriate changes to get the result you want.
I leave the determination of the time to get to ‘w_1=10’ to you.
